gina

I don't think your clay is too soft. I have the same extruder and
expansion box and die, and it curls when it first comes out but I can
get a long straight extrusion after that. I did have a similar problem
with the large square die which was solved when I got a new die from
North Star. The old die was cut just a little bit too close to the bolt
holes and the new die was just maybe 1/8 inch more offset so the edge of
the square was just that much further away from the bolt holes. Mike
Morris is the guy to talk to at North Star if you think the problem is a
defective die.

You are using brand new, not recycled clay, and spraying WD40 inside the
extruder barrel?

Hi All, i recently received an expansion box for the north star
extruder. I put the die in for the tray pattern and loaded the
extruder with soft bmix cone 6 regular and then bmix with grog soft.
Every time I extruded the tray, it gripped the sides of the metal
bracket as it curled so I tried to guide it straight down but every
time"50 pounds of clay later" the trays with feet attached tore every
6 inches or so. Very annoying . is my clay too soft? any tips greatly
appreciated, Thanks, gina Mars

My guess is that the clay is too soft. BUT it really is a 50/50 guess. I
don't have your setup but I do a lot of extruding and a smooth claybody
needs to be a little stiffer than a groggy stoneware clay.
